The Impact of Browser Updates on Web Development Practices

Published on January 23, 2025

by James Clark

In the ever-changing landscape of web development, one element that constantly evolves and impacts the industry is browser updates. Since the advent of the Internet, browsers have played a significant role in how we access and interact with websites. As the demand for better user experiences increases, browser developers strive to improve their products by releasing updates on a regular basis. However, this has a domino effect on web development practices, as developers must adapt and adjust to the changes brought about by these updates. In this article, we will explore the various ways in which browser updates have impacted web development practices and what developers can do to stay ahead of the game.The Impact of Browser Updates on Web Development Practices

The Importance of Browser Updates

Before we delve into the impact of browser updates on web development practices, it is crucial to understand why these updates are necessary in the first place. Browsers serve as the gateway between users and websites, translating the code into a visually appealing and interactive experience. With the increasing demands for faster and more secure browsing, browser updates are essential for enhancing the overall user experience.

One of the primary reasons for browser updates is to fix bugs and security vulnerabilities. Browsers are complex pieces of software that require constant maintenance to ensure they operate smoothly and securely. Without updates, it is not uncommon for browsers to crash or be susceptible to malware and cyber attacks. Therefore, updates are crucial for maintaining the integrity of browsers and protecting user data and privacy.

Additionally, browser updates also bring new features and capabilities that allow developers to create more advanced and innovative websites. For example, new updates may support HTML5, CSS3, and JavaScript functions that were not available before. This allows developers to push the boundaries of web design and create more visually appealing and interactive websites.

The Impact on Web Development Practices

Cross-Browser Compatibility

One of the most significant impacts of browser updates on web development practices is cross-browser compatibility. With numerous browsers available in the market, developers must ensure their websites are compatible with all of them for optimal user experience. However, as browsers update, they may not support certain features or may interpret code differently, resulting in inconsistencies across browsers. This poses a challenge for developers as they must constantly test and adapt their code to ensure cross-browser compatibility.

To mitigate this issue, developers can use tools and resources that help identify cross-browser compatibility issues. They can also prioritize testing on the most popular browsers and use fallbacks or alternative code for browsers that do not support certain features.

Changing Standards and Practices

With new updates come new standards, and this can have a significant impact on web development practices. As browser developers release updates that support the latest technology and coding standards, developers must also adapt their practices accordingly. For example, with the introduction of HTML5 and CSS3, developers had to learn new techniques and methods to create websites that were more visually appealing and interactive.

To stay updated, developers can regularly follow news and announcements from browser developers, attend conferences and workshops, or engage in online communities and forums. This allows them to learn about the latest updates and practices and implement them in their work.

Time and Cost Considerations

Lastly, browser updates can also have an impact on the time and cost of web development projects. With several browsers to consider, developers must allocate more time for testing and bug fixing, increasing project timelines and costs. Additionally, updates that bring significant changes to coding standards may require developers to rework their code, adding to the time and cost of a project.

To mitigate this, developers can plan and budget for browser updates from the start of a project. They can also utilize browser testing tools and automated testing services to streamline the process and reduce costs.

Staying Ahead of the Game

As browser updates continue to impact web development practices, it is essential for developers to stay ahead of the game. Here are a few steps developers can take:

Keep Up-to-Date

As mentioned earlier, staying up-to-date with the latest browser updates and practices is essential. Make it a habit to regularly check for updates and announcements from browser developers and attend events and workshops whenever possible.

Be Adaptive

The web development landscape is constantly evolving, and developers must be adaptive in their practices. With browser updates come new challenges and opportunities, and developers must be open to learning and implementing new technologies and techniques.

Utilize Tools and Resources

There are many tools and resources available for developers to ensure their websites are cross-browser compatible and up-to-date. These include browser testing tools, code validators, and frameworks that help streamline the development process.

In conclusion, the impact of browser updates on web development practices is undeniable. As browsers continue to evolve and innovate, developers must also evolve and adapt to ensure they deliver the best user experience. By staying informed and utilizing the right tools and resources, developers can stay ahead of the game and create websites that are compatible, secure, and visually appealing.